Admission Requirements

Academic Requirements

  • MDiv (or first graduate theological degree providing equivalent theological background, or its educational equivalent) from an accredited theological school.
  • Transcripts for all academic study beyond secondary school.
  • Academic writing sample demonstrating the applicant’s ability to do graduate level research and composition.
  • Two letters of reference from persons qualified to evaluate the applicant’s intellectual competence and promise.
  • Statement of purpose, composed by the applicant and explaining the reasons and goals for pursuing the STM degree.
  • Although not required, applicants may request interviews with an admissions representative.
